All About Heaven
Heaven is not a figment of human imagination;
It’s not an illusion.
It’s a place beyond any dream,
Where joy and gladness abide supreme.
Heaven is not just a safe harbour;
It’s a glorious land.
It’s not merely a summer field;
It’s a place where the soul no longer seeks redemption’s shield.
Heaven is not just a final destination;
It’s a place of restoration.
We’re no longer troubled by the night;
Our souls dwell in perpetual light.
Heaven is not the creation of a sage;
It’s a mystery beyond the written word.
It’s bliss in every room;
Nothing darkens or brings gloom.
